Chanteur US né James Cecil Dickens, le 19 décembre 1920 à Bolt, Raleigh County (Virginie). "Little" Jimmy Dickens a débuté en 1937 sur la radio WJLS de Beckley (Virginie) et passe au "Grand Ole Opry" de Nashville (Tennessee) à partir de 1948. En 1949, il obtient un contrat avec la Columbia Records où il restera jusqu'au milieu des années soixante dix, pour passer ensuite chez Starday. "Little" Jimmy Dickens fut élu au "Country Music Hall Of Fame" en 1983.
